I used my humidifier for the first time last night. The water tub level dropped one increment (from full to first black line) during 7.0 hours usage.
Used auto setting with climateline which should have produced 80% humidity if I read the info correctly. Is my usage in line with others using an H5i?
My pressure is set at 5cm.
Is one increment on yellow tab normal usage for S9 H5i?

In contrast, my humidifier tank goes virtually empty every night. I run at 10 to 12 cm with Auto Climate Control and a temp of 86 deg. My bedroom humidity is probably about average. With your pressure of only 5 cm you would normally use less.

I use between one increment and three increments below max depending on the room temperature and humidity. Right now, in winter, I reach the latter with the temperature set at 82 and very low humidity (I live in New Mexico at 6940 ft.); at times with mild temperatures and higher humidity, with the temperature set at 74, I reach one increment only.

I also average down to the first line below full each night with pressure at 10-13 and temp set to 75. But, I also have a whole house humidifier which keeps things in the 35-50 % RH range, so my H5i doesn't have to add as much as it would without the WH humidifier.
